Introduction to Plastic Injection Mold Bases
Plastic injection molding is a widely used manufacturing process in the U.S. that involves creating parts by injecting molten plastic into a mold. The base of the mold system plays a crucial role in ensuring the quality and precision of the final product. Mold bases provide stability, support, and cooling capabilities during the injection process. Factors Influencing the Cost of Mold Bases
The cost of plastic injection mold bases can vary widely based on several factors, including:
- Material Type: The choice of steel or aluminum affects cost and durability.
- Size and Complexity: Larger and more complex molds typically cost more.
- Customization: Custom-built molds carry a premium compared to standard designs.
- Manufacturer's Location: Costs can differ based on geographic labor and material costs.
- Production Volume: Higher production volumes can decrease per-unit costs.
Cost Breakdown of Plastic Injection Mold Bases
Component | Estimated Cost Range |
---|---|
Mold Base Material (Steel) | $5,000 - $20,000 |
Mold Base Material (Aluminum) | $2,500 - $10,000 |
Mold Design and Engineering | $1,000 - $5,000 |
Machining and Fabrication | $2,000 - $15,000 |
Shipping and Handling | $500 - $2,000 |
The Importance of Material Selection
Material selection is crucial because it directly impacts not only the cost but also the durability and performance of the mold bases. Here are key points to consider:
- Steel: More robust and suitable for high-volume production, but more expensive.
- Aluminum: Cost-effective for lower volumes and faster cycle times.
Evaluating Cost vs. Quality
When investing in injection mold bases, it is imperative to balance cost with quality. Choosing cheaper mold bases may result in higher long-term costs due to increased wear and tear, leading to more frequent replacements. It is beneficial to consider:
- Long-term operational costs related to maintenance.
- The impact on production efficiency and product quality.
- Possible downtime due to mold failures.
Common Questions about Injection Mold Base Costs
What is the average cost of a plastic injection mold base in the U.S.?
The average cost can range from $2,500 for basic aluminum molds to over $20,000 for high-quality steel molds, depending on the factors outlined above.
How can manufacturers reduce mold base costs?
Manufacturers can reduce costs by opting for standardized designs, negotiating bulk material purchases, and optimizing the design to minimize complex features that require more machining.
What is the lifespan of a mold base?
The lifespan of a mold base varies based on material and usage, but high-quality steel molds can last for several million cycles with appropriate maintenance.
